hi I'm new and have found this site great and helpfull. I've, learnt a lot as i'm wanting to fix and maintain my briggs ect..i used to own a victa 2 stroke but love my 4 stroke more should have bought one first.
I have a 10A902....2143

I have done a tharow clean on the govener springs ect all moves ok, my problem is sometimes it hunts other times it doen't. the main hunting when it does is when i rev it up .fuel is new i can only think of the carbi next, diagram maybe?. help would be great

briggsboy,

It sounds like either a tunning problem or dirt on the fuel pickups in the tank. confused

What I would try first is remove the carby flush out the tank and clean the screen in the carby.

If that does not work you will have to remove the primer on the side of the carby. It has a small ball bearing that acts as a valve which also can cause you problem.
